Can My Granite Worktop Be Repaired?

Most chips, cracks, scratches and surface damage can be repaired without needing full replacement. Our specialist cosmetic repair technicians restore damaged areas so they blend in naturally with the surrounding surface, leaving a smooth seamless finish.​ Most repairs are completed on-site, meaning you avoid the cost, disruption and mess of replacing the entire surface.

Common repairs we carry out.

Chips and edge damage.

Cracks and impact damage.

Scratches and worn areas.

Surface staining or burns.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can a chipped granite worktop be repaired in Hale Barns?

Yes. Most chipped granite worktops in Hale Barns can be repaired using specialist colour-matched resins and polishing techniques, restoring the granite so the damage is barely noticeable.

Is repairing a granite worktop cheaper than replacing it in Hale Barns?

Yes. In most cases repairing a granite worktop in Hale Barns costs far less than installing a new worktop. Repairs restore chips and cracks quickly and professionally.

Most granite worktop repairs are typically completed within one to two hours, depending on the size and type of damage. As a natural stone, granite repairs involve rebuilding and blending the damaged area with the surrounding surface. Once complete, the area is carefully finished to match the existing worktop.
